    I don't know if anyone can help. We have a desktop PC that was fine on Friday evening at work, but when we went to work today we found that the cleaners had switched off the mains power and all it will now do is flash the green light.

    It will not switch on or off. It has no boot up at all.

    The monitor works, and is simply saying "no signal" but I am getting nothing else.

    I have tried plugging in to different electric sockets, and have changed the main electric lead.

    Any ideas, before I start taking the whole thing apart - or throw it in the bin!

    Any help appreciated.

    Hmm, do you get any sign of life at all? Like beeps and hard drives spinning up etc

    Just the green light vaguely flashing on the front and the back of the PC - no spin up, no beeps nothing else at all.

    probably a dead powersupply, you should try a different one and get a replacement if that is the problem.

    How can I tell if it is the power supply?

    if the computer does absolutely nothing, that is a good sign. you can also use a psu tester or multimeter, or youc an just swap it with a working one and see if your computer boots.
